Budget travelers know there's no better way to make the most of their trip than by staying at a hostel: Save money for exploring during the day, and swap stories with fellow backpackers in the shared kitchen or bar in the evening. Dorm-style bedrooms with shared bathrooms are standard hostel fare, but private rooms are also available for those willing to pay a little more.

The center is a 15 min walk, the road next to the water is safe in daylight. In the dark you can easily take a taxi. We also recommend a taxi if you arrive with the public bus at the Plaza, the walk to the hostel is uphill.
